The Ups And Downs Of CAASPP Testing

This is the Schedule we followed for the week to help with our test scores.

CAASPP testing is a series of tests that show academic growth. In high school, these tests help place you in college classes that accommodate the students’ levels of learning. These tests are for Juniors when it comes to high school testing.  The Freshman and Sophomores took practice tests to prepare for their Junior year.

A few of the major issues a majority of students faced were Internet connection problems and the apps being open even after closing them. Throughout the week students had to take their tests in the library due to these complications. This lowered the amount of time they had for the test.

If we move to the schedule topic, most students did not appreciate the new layout for the week. We don’t have a seventh period on Monday but after that it’s fifty minutes. When added together we are in seventh period longer than any other period.

During the week of testing there was balloons at the entrance along with music. The staff passed out smarties, granola bars, Gatorade, popcorn, cup of noddle, and rice crispy treats throughout the week for students. Students were given raffle tickets, and those tickets were drawn during lunch for prizes in the office.
